Job Context
The environment, conditions, and characteristics surrounding a particular job or role.
Job Dissatisfaction
is a negative emotional state resulting from an individual's perception of their work as unsatisfying or not meeting their expectations and needs.
Hygiene Factors
In the context of Herzberg's motivation-hygiene theory, hygiene factors are job conditions that can cause dissatisfaction if missing, such as salary, company policies, and working conditions, but do not necessarily motivate when improved.
McClelland's Motivation Theory
A psychological theory suggesting that people are motivated by three needs: achievement, affiliation, and power, influencing their goals and behaviors.
